Systematic measurements of electron and proton multiple scattering with energies up to 5 MEV

Abstract

The goal of the present project is to collect a reference set of measurements of electron and proton multiple elastic scattering with rigorous quantification of the statistical and systematic uncertainties. The electron and proton beams available at the Laboratório do Acelerador Linear (LAL) (energies continuously variable from 10 keV to 100 keV, and of 1.9 MeV and 5.0 MeV) and at the Laboratório de Análise de Materiais por Feixes Iônicos (LAMFI) (energies continuously variable from 800 keV to 4.0 MeV), respectively, will be used for the measurements. This is a fundamental issue for several applications ranging from depth profiling in ion beam analysis to absorbed dose localisation in radiation therapy and momentum resolution of tracking detectors in particle physics. Unfortunately, almost all existing experimental data are rather old and lack a complete quantification of the systematic uncertainties. Recent data were not measured under well controlled conditions. A key ingredient of the present project will be a careful characterisation of: i) target thickness; ii) target contamination and iii) target non uniformity. An extensive range of Z-particle energy-target thickness combinations will be covered searching for the most sensitive conditions to discriminate between different theoretical approaches and Monte Carlo implementations. Long-term benefits include the implantation of a competence on electron spectroscopy at LAL and the setup of a long term cooperation between LAL and LAMFI with the goal to achieve a consistent description of the interaction of electrons and protons with matter for other processes beyond multiple scattering.
